Difference between revisions of "Template:Process Graph"

From KIproBatt Wiki
m (Text replacement - "Has part" to "HasPart")
m (Text replacement - "Is a" to "IsA")
 
(10 intermediate revisions by the same user not shown)
Line 4: Line 4:
 
<!-- {{#ask: [[-HasPart::{{FULLPAGENAME}}]] OR [[-HasPart.-HasPart::{{FULLPAGENAME}}]]
 
<!-- {{#ask: [[-HasPart::{{FULLPAGENAME}}]] OR [[-HasPart.-HasPart::{{FULLPAGENAME}}]]
 
{{#ifeq: {{{root|true}}}|true|OR [[{{FULLPAGENAME}}]]|}}
 
{{#ifeq: {{{root|true}}}|true|OR [[{{FULLPAGENAME}}]]|}}
  |?Has predecessor
+
  |?HasPredecessor
  |?Has successor
+
  |?HasSuccessor
  |?Has educt
+
  |?HasInput
  |?Has product
+
  |?HasOutput
 
  |?HasPart
 
  |?HasPart
 
  |format=graph
 
  |format=graph
Line 19: Line 19:
 
<!-- Version 2 -->
 
<!-- Version 2 -->
 
<!-- {{#compound_query: [[{{FULLPAGENAME}}]] OR [[-HasPart::{{FULLPAGENAME}}]] OR [[-HasPart.-HasPart::{{FULLPAGENAME}}]]
 
<!-- {{#compound_query: [[{{FULLPAGENAME}}]] OR [[-HasPart::{{FULLPAGENAME}}]] OR [[-HasPart.-HasPart::{{FULLPAGENAME}}]]
  ;?Has predecessor
+
  ;?HasPredecessor
  ;?Has successor
+
  ;?HasSuccessor
  ;?Is a
+
  ;?IsA
  ;?Has product
+
  ;?HasOutput
 
  ;?HasPart
 
  ;?HasPart
  |[[-Has educt.-HasPart::{{FULLPAGENAME}}]] OR [[-Has educt.-HasPart.-HasPart::{{FULLPAGENAME}}]];
+
  |[[-HasInput.-HasPart::{{FULLPAGENAME}}]] OR [[-HasInput.-HasPart.-HasPart::{{FULLPAGENAME}}]];
  ;?-Has educt=Is educt of (inv)
+
  ;?-HasInput=Is educt of (inv)
 
  |format=graph
 
  |format=graph
 
  |graphcolor=yes
 
  |graphcolor=yes
Line 36: Line 36:
 
}} -->
 
}} -->
 
<!-- Version 2 -->
 
<!-- Version 2 -->
{{#ask: [[-has part::{{FULLPAGENAME}}]] OR [[has successor.-has part::{{FULLPAGENAME}}]] OR  [[has predecessor.-has part::{{FULLPAGENAME}}]] OR [[has successor.-has part.-has part::{{FULLPAGENAME}}]] OR  [[has predecessor.-has part.-has part::{{FULLPAGENAME}}]]
+
{{#ask: [[-HasPart::{{FULLPAGENAME}}]] OR [[has successor.-HasPart::{{FULLPAGENAME}}]] OR  [[has predecessor.-HasPart::{{FULLPAGENAME}}]] OR [[has successor.-HasPart.-HasPart::{{FULLPAGENAME}}]] OR  [[has predecessor.-HasPart.-HasPart::{{FULLPAGENAME}}]]
 
   |?NOThas label=haslabel
 
   |?NOThas label=haslabel
 
   |?Display title of=haslabel
 
   |?Display title of=haslabel
   |?has OrSuccessor=hasorsuccessor  
+
   |?Has OrSuccessor=hasorsuccessor  
   |?has successor=hassuccessor  
+
   |?HasSuccessor=hassuccessor  
   |?has ConTrueSuccessor=hascontruesuccessor  
+
   |?Has ConTrueSuccessor=hascontruesuccessor  
   |?has ConFalseSuccessor =hasconfalsesuccessor  
+
   |?Has ConFalseSuccessor =hasconfalsesuccessor  
   |?has Condition=hascondition  
+
   |?Has Condition=hascondition  
   |?has role=hasrole  
+
   |?Has role=hasrole  
   |?has educt=usesresource
+
   |?HasInput=usesresource
   |?has product=producesresource
+
   |?HasOutput=producesresource
   |?has status=hasstatus
+
   |?HasStatus=hasstatus
 
   |format=process
 
   |format=process
 
   |graphname={{{graphname|{{#replace:{{SUBPAGENAME}}ProcessGraph|<nowiki> </nowiki>|}}}}}
 
   |graphname={{{graphname|{{#replace:{{SUBPAGENAME}}ProcessGraph|<nowiki> </nowiki>|}}}}}

Latest revision as of 06:49, 4 September 2022

Graph